logologo
Get Started
Tutorials
Guide
Development
Plugins
API
Home
English
简体中文
日本語
한국어
Español
Português
Deutsch
Français
Русский
Italiano
Türkçe
Українська
Tiếng Việt
Bahasa Indonesia
ไทย
Polski
Nederlands
Čeština
العربية
עברית
हिन्दी
Svenska
Get Started
Tutorials
Guide
Development
Plugins
API
Home
logologo

V2 Tutorial (IT Ticket System)

Tutorial Overview
Chapter 1: Getting Started — Build a Working System in 5 Minutes
Chapter 2: Data Modeling — Two Tables for a Complete Ticket System
Chapter 3: Building Pages — From Blank to Functional
Chapter 4: Forms & Details — Input, Display, All in One
Chapter 5: Users & Permissions — Who Sees What
Chapter 6: Workflows — Let the System Do the Work
Chapter 7: Dashboard — The Big Picture at a Glance

V1 Tutorials (Legacy)

Task Management System Overview
Chapter 1: Getting Started
Chapter 2: Designing the System
Chapter 3: Task Data Management
Chapter 4: Task & Comment Plugins
Chapter 5: Tabs & Dynamic Blocks
Chapter 6: User & Permissions
Chapter 7: Workflow
Project Management Overview
Chapter 8: Knowledge Base - Tree Collection
Chapter 9: Task Dashboard & Charts
Chapter 10: Dashboard Filters & Conditions
Chapter 11: Subtasks & Work Hours
Chapter 12: Meeting Room Booking & Workflows
Implementing User Registration Review
Implementing CRM Lead Conversion
Markdown Blocks Tips and Tricks
CRM Sales Cloud Overview
Lead Follow-up & Status Management
CRM System (Sales Cloud)
Using API Keys to Retrieve Data
Markdown Template Variables
How to Deploy NocoBase Faster
CRM Sales Pipeline Visualization
CRM Demo Deployment Guide
Previous PageLead Follow-up & Status Management
Next PageUsing API Keys to Retrieve Data

#CRM System (Sales Cloud)

#1.1 Background

  • Background DescriptionWith the rapid pace of digital transformation, establishing a unified sales platform to manage leads, accounts, opportunities, quotes, orders, and daily activities is essential. This solution, built on NocoBase, delivers a CRM system (Sales Cloud) that centralizes data management and streamlines intelligent workflows.

    Note: This proposal represents the first phase of a lightweight CRM system. It does not include procurement, shipping, or vendor management functionalities and is intended primarily as a demonstration of the functional implementation.

#1.2 Project Objectives and Scope

  • Objectives Develop an integrated CRM system that consolidates the management of leads, accounts, contacts, opportunities, products, quotes, orders, and activities to enhance sales efficiency and ensure data accuracy.
  • ScopeCover the entire sales process—from data entry and tracking to conversion and analytical reporting. Marketing campaign management is offered as an optional module, while procurement, shipping, and vendor management are currently excluded.

#1.3 Overview of User Roles and Permissions

  • Sales Representative: Responsible for entering and following up on leads, creating accounts, contacts, opportunities, quotes, and orders, and recording daily activities.
  • Sales Manager: Monitors sales progress, approves quotes and orders, and reviews various performance reports.
  • System Administrator: Manages user permissions, maintains data integrity, configures system settings, and oversees interface integrations.

#1.4 Overview of Functional Modules

Below is a concise table summarizing the core modules and sub-modules, offering a quick insight into the system’s key functionalities:

Functional ModuleSub-modules/FeaturesDescription
Lead ManagementLead Entry, Follow-Up & Status Management, Lead ConversionCapture and follow up on prospective customer information, converting qualified leads into accounts, contacts, and opportunities.
Account & Contact ManagementAccount Management, Contact ManagementEstablish account profiles by recording company and contact details.
Opportunity ManagementOpportunity Creation, Sales Stage Management, Forecast Analysis, Product Management, Close Reason, Expected Payment ManagementRecord sales opportunities, track the sales process, and forecast trends.
Product & Price Book ManagementProduct Catalog Management, Price Book ManagementManage product details, inventory, and pricing information.
Quote ManagementQuote Generation, Approval Process, Quote Line Item ManagementGenerate and manage official quotes with support for approvals and automatic total calculations.
Sales Order ManagementOrder Creation, Status Tracking, Order Shipment ManagementDocument the creation, approval, and logistics status of orders.
Activity ManagementTask Management, Meeting Records, Call Records, Calendar & RemindersManage sales tasks, meetings, and calls, with scheduling and reminder functionalities.
Reports & AnalyticsSales Performance Reports, Opportunity Conversion Analysis, Sales Funnel AnalysisGenerate multidimensional sales reports to support comprehensive data analysis.
Marketing Campaign Management (Optional)Marketing Campaign Planning, Campaign Performance TrackingPlan and evaluate marketing campaigns.

Continuously updated...